CONVERTER MELTING PROCESS AUTOMATIC CONTROL APPARATUS Russian patent published in 2006 - IPC C21C5/30 

Abstract RU 2281337 C2

FIELD: metallurgy, namely automatic control systems for steel melting processes.

SUBSTANCE: apparatus includes memory, unit for controlling operation modes of memory, pickups of data measuring system, units for detecting gas generation intensity of CO and CO2; unit for determining time period of blasting; second and third switches; second and third comparators and respective second and third threshold units, double-coincidence unit. Apparatus is also provided with unit for determining rate of oxygen supply into slag, adder, unit for quality control of oxygen in slag, unit for analysis of control modes.

EFFECT: enhanced efficiency of automatic control of steel melting in converter.
